敏捷模拟器是一种用于模拟敏捷开发流程的互动工具,旨在帮助团队和个体通过实践体验理解敏捷开发的核心原则与流程。它通过构建虚拟的项目环境,让参与者扮演不同角色,如产品负责人、开发人员、测试人员等,模拟真实项目中的需求分析、迭代规划、每日站会、回顾会议等环节,从而直观感受敏捷开发中的协作、沟通与迭代过程。
敏捷模拟器的核心在于模拟敏捷开发中的关键活动,如迭代周期、任务分配、进度跟踪、反馈循环等。它通常包含角色设定、任务卡片、时间线、可视化界面等元素,让参与者能够模拟从需求到交付的全过程,例如通过模拟多个迭代周期,观察团队如何应对变化、调整计划、解决问题,从而理解敏捷开发中“适应变化”的核心价值。
敏捷模拟器具备多项功能,包括角色分配系统、任务管理模块、时间管理工具、进度跟踪图表、反馈收集机制等。其特点在于高度的互动性与可视性,参与者可以通过操作界面调整参数,如迭代次数、任务复杂度、团队规模等,实时查看模拟结果,如进度偏差、资源分配效率、沟通效果等,从而探索不同因素对项目的影响。
敏捷模拟器广泛应用于企业培训、团队建设、敏捷转型初期实践、教育领域等场景。在企业培训中,它可作为新员工或转型团队的实践平台,帮助团队快速掌握敏捷流程;在团队建设中,通过模拟协作场景,提升团队成员的沟通与协作能力;在教育领域,可作为软件工程课程的实践环节,让学生体验真实开发环境,理解敏捷原则的实际应用。
敏捷模拟器的主要优势在于降低实践风险与成本,让团队在安全的环境中探索敏捷方法,避免真实项目中的错误。其价值体现在提升团队对敏捷流程的理解深度,增强对“持续改进”的认知,通过模拟中的问题发现与解决,优化实际项目中的流程,同时培养团队应对变化的能力,为真实项目中的敏捷转型提供参考与支持。